![23. No. 55.] jfletropolttan REPORT ON CHURCH LANE & CARRIER STREET, ST GILES’, BY EDWARD GOTTO, ASSISTANT SURVEYOR. Principal Office, 1 Greek Street, Soho, July 7, 1849. Ordered—“ That the petition of the inhabitants of Church lane, St Giles’, including the courts &c. adjoining, be referred to Mr Gotto, for a Report similar to that on Jennings’ buildings.” In obedience to the foregoing order, I beg to submit the following Report:— The houses described on the accompanying plan comprise Church lane and Carrier street, Fletcher’s court, Kennedy court, Walsh’s court, Hampshire Hog yard, &c., in the parish of Saint Giles, and form the remnant of that mass of buildings commonly called the “ Rookery,” recently taken down for the formation of New Oxford street. The property on the north of Church lane belongs to the executors of Col. Buckridge, and that on the south to Sir John Hanmer. It is the resort of the most depraved and filthy class of the community.
